Best 82055 Wyoming Public Schools (2026-27)

For the 2026-27 school year, there is 1 public school serving 4 students in 82055, WY.
Public schools in zipcode 82055 have a diversity score of 0.00, which is less than the Wyoming public school average of 0.41.
Minority enrollment is 0% of the student body (majority Black and Hispanic), which is less than the Wyoming public school average of 25% (majority Hispanic).
